WebWitness, one who is present, bears testimony, furnishes evidence or proof. Witnesses are employed in various ecclesiastical matters, as in civil, in proof of a statement, fact, or contract. They used torture to force people to bear false witness against their neighbors . WebJan 2, 2013 · We call it perjury. Our contemporary perjury statutes were originally derived from the 9th Commandment – Thou shall not bear false witness. In the Old Testament, the book of Exodus provides, “You shall not spread a false report. You shall not join hands with a wicked man to be a malicious witness.
